Windsheld wiper motor
My wipers did not work when my thunderbird was delivered either. I was able to fix them by back flushing brake fluid through the vacuum line from the motor. Then gently moving the wipers by hand to work the brake fluid into the wiper motor.
When the brake fluid started coming out the air intake of the vacuum motor I stopped adding brake fluid. I could hear the gurgling sound of the brake fluid in the vacuum chamber of the wiper motor. After the fluid sat in the motor a while. I started the car and ran the wipers with some soapy water on the windshield.
Try this it might save some $$$
